Output 22c89b401947d81ce9cc3f58464309f52396410d819d8bac904820e17118211d:0

value
593146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59da165c8772634717ed34ebed43c89abc4e17f9 OP_EQUAL
address
39t7KbFYJLDsUQFQkTMarHiGgCTJU1PWYi
transaction
22c89b401947d81ce9cc3f58464309f52396410d819d8bac904820e17118211d